Lakers' Strengths and Strategies

The Los Angeles Lakers, a franchise steeped in history and boasting some of the biggest names in basketball, always command attention. Understanding their key strengths and strategies is crucial to predicting their performance in any game, especially against a formidable opponent like the Pelicans. Let's dissect what makes the Lakers a force to be reckoned with.

Lebron James' Impact

First and foremost, we have to talk about LeBron James. At this stage in his career, LeBron continues to defy expectations. His court vision remains unparalleled, his scoring ability is still top-tier, and his leadership is the glue that holds the Lakers together. When LeBron is on, the Lakers are a completely different team. Expect to see him orchestrating the offense, driving to the basket, and making pinpoint passes to open teammates. The Pelicans will need to throw multiple defenders at him and try to wear him down, but that's easier said than done. LeBron’s ability to control the tempo and make clutch plays is something that can completely swing the momentum of the game.

Anthony Davis' Dominance

Then there's Anthony Davis. When healthy, AD is one of the most dominant big men in the league. His ability to score inside, rebound, and block shots makes him a nightmare matchup for any team. The Lakers will rely heavily on Davis to control the paint and provide a strong defensive presence. If he can stay out of foul trouble and impose his will, the Lakers' chances of winning increase dramatically. The Pelicans will need to find ways to limit his effectiveness, whether it's through double-teams or forcing him to the perimeter.

Role Players

Beyond the star power, the Lakers' role players are essential. Guys like Austin Reaves, D'Angelo Russell, and Rui Hachimura need to step up and contribute. Reaves' playmaking and scoring off the bench provide a huge boost. Russell's shooting and ability to create his own shot are vital. Hachimura’s versatility allows him to guard multiple positions and provide scoring punch. For the Lakers to be successful, these players need to be consistent and reliable.

Strategic Approach

Strategically, the Lakers often focus on using their size and athleticism to their advantage. They like to push the pace, get out in transition, and score easy baskets. Defensively, they aim to protect the paint and force opponents into tough shots. Their coaching staff is known for making adjustments throughout the game, so expect to see them try different looks and strategies depending on how the Pelicans are playing. Keeping turnovers low and controlling the boards will be key factors for the Lakers.

Pelicans' Strengths and Strategies

The New Orleans Pelicans, with their blend of youthful exuberance and seasoned talent, present a unique challenge to any opponent. To truly understand their potential in the upcoming game against the Lakers, it's crucial to analyze their key strengths and the strategies they're likely to employ. Let's delve into what makes the Pelicans a team to watch.

Zion Williamson's Power

At the heart of the Pelicans' attack is Zion Williamson. When Zion is healthy and playing at his best, he's almost unstoppable. His combination of size, strength, and agility is unlike anything else in the league. He can score inside, draw fouls, and make highlight-reel plays. The Pelicans will undoubtedly look to get him involved early and often, using his explosiveness to create opportunities for himself and his teammates. Containing Zion will be the Lakers' top priority, but it's a daunting task.

Brandon Ingram's Versatility

Alongside Zion, Brandon Ingram provides the Pelicans with a smooth and versatile scoring threat. Ingram's ability to create his own shot, shoot from beyond the arc, and make plays for others makes him a valuable asset. He's a tough matchup for any defender, and the Lakers will need to be wary of his ability to take over the game. Ingram's mid-range game is particularly dangerous, and he's known for hitting clutch shots.

CJ McCollum's Experience

The Pelicans also benefit from the veteran presence of CJ McCollum. His scoring prowess and experience in big games make him a reliable option in crunch time. McCollum's ability to knock down shots from anywhere on the court provides the Pelicans with much-needed spacing and offensive firepower. He’s also a capable playmaker, which adds another dimension to their offense.

Team Dynamics and Strategy

The Pelicans' supporting cast is also crucial to their success. Players like Herb Jones, Trey Murphy III, and Jonas Valanciunas need to contribute on both ends of the floor. Jones' defensive ability is particularly valuable, while Murphy's shooting provides a boost off the bench. Valanciunas' rebounding and inside scoring give them a strong presence in the paint. The Pelicans often try to use their athleticism and speed to their advantage, pushing the pace and looking for easy baskets in transition. Defensively, they focus on being aggressive and creating turnovers. They'll need to limit the Lakers' opportunities in the paint and force them into tough shots.

LeBron James vs. Herb Jones

One of the most fascinating matchups will be LeBron James against Herb Jones. Jones is a tenacious defender known for his ability to guard multiple positions. He'll be tasked with trying to slow down LeBron, which is no easy feat. LeBron's size and strength will be a challenge for Jones, but Jones' quickness and defensive instincts could frustrate LeBron. This battle will be a test of strength versus agility, and it will be interesting to see who comes out on top.

Anthony Davis vs. Zion Williamson

Another crucial matchup will be Anthony Davis against Zion Williamson. This is a clash of two of the league's most dominant big men. Davis' length and shot-blocking ability will be tested by Zion's power and explosiveness. Both players will be looking to establish themselves in the paint, and their battle on the boards will be critical. The team that wins this matchup will have a significant advantage.

D'Angelo Russell vs. CJ McCollum

In the backcourt, D'Angelo Russell will face off against CJ McCollum. Both players are skilled scorers and playmakers. Russell's ability to create his own shot will be tested by McCollum's defensive pressure. McCollum's experience and poise could be a factor in crunch time. This matchup will be a battle of skill and experience, and it will be interesting to see who can outduel the other.
